“The exhilaration of that night! At first, I thought that it was my strange uniform and deep sunburn that marked me out for curiosity. But soon I realized that it was something more. I was the deliverer in the land that he has saved. The smiles and winks of the Melbourne crowds assured me of that: the street hawkers too, with their pennants- : “Good on you Yank. You saved Australia”-told me it was so. It was adulation and it was like a strong drink. I took it for a triumph and soon regarded every smile as a salute and every Melbourne girl as the fair reward for a sunburned deliverer. “
Robert Leckie “Helmet Under My Pillow” Bantam Books
